Wormhole is a cross-chain messaging protocol that enables seamless communication and transfer of assets between different blockchain networks. By facilitating interoperability, it allows developers to create decentralized applications that can leverage the strengths of multiple blockchains simultaneously. This innovation enhances liquidity, fosters collaboration, and expands the potential use cases for blockchain technology across various platforms.

Wormhole is an innovative and intriguing player in the cryptocurrency landscape. Known for its ambitious mission of creating cross-chain bridges, Wormhole aims to enhance interoperability between various blockchain ecosystems. This article explores the potential and pitfalls of Wormhole, analyzing its performance history and future outlook.
Wormhole is designed to facilitate seamless transfers of value and data across a variety of blockchain networks, addressing one of the most significant limitations in the crypto space—lack of interoperability. Through its protocol, Wormhole allows users to move tokens and data between different chains without needing a centralized exchange. This is accomplished via an intricate system of oracles and validators that ensure accurate and secure operations.
One of the main advantages of Wormhole is its ability to connect disparate blockchain ecosystems, providing a platform for increased collaboration and integration. This capability not only enhances liquidity across different chains but also opens up new possibilities for decentralized applications (dApps) and decentralized finance (DeFi) projects.

Gate Token was launched as the native utility token of the Gate.io exchange, one of the prominent digital asset exchanges. Its inception was marked by a turbulent market landscape, yet GT managed to ascend from its all-time low of $0.25754 on March 13, 2020, to reach a pinnacle of $12.94 on May 12, 2021. This remarkable growth of over 3328% from its lowest point highlights the token's potential and investor confidence within a short span.

Gate Token offers a multitude of benefits, primarily for users of the Gate.io platform. Token holders receive discounts on trading fees, participate in exclusive token offerings, and have the opportunity to engage in governance decisions related to the exchange’s future developments. These features foster a sense of community and incentivize engagement within the platform.
Like many cryptocurrencies, Gate Token is not immune to market volatility. Fluctuations in value can be frequent and drastic, posing a risk to investors seeking stability. Additionally, as a utility token primarily tied to the Gate.io exchange, its value and demand are intrinsically linked to the platform's success and adoption rate.
